The statement "aameen", is a sunnah for the imaam and for the follower. It is a sunnah for the imaam in the audible prayer; he raises his voice with it after the recitation of al-Faatihah, saying aameen. And it is a sunnah for the follower; he raises his voice with it once the Imaam reaches his saying: 

غَيْرِ آلْمَغْضُوبِ عَلَيْهِم وَ لا آلضَّآلِّين

Not the path of those who have earned your anger, nor those who have gone astray
[Sooratul-Faatihah, 1:7]

He is to say: Aameen.

The scholars, may Allaah have mercy upon them, have mentioned that this place is from the places wherein the Ta’meen (saying aameen) of the Imaam coincides with the Ta’meen of the follower. I asked Shaykh Naasirud-Deen al-Albaanee, may Allaah have mercy upon him, during his visit to the Kingdom of Saudi Arabia in the year 1406h., about the issue of the Ta’meen of the follower with the Ta’meen of the imaam; the shaykh, may Allaah have mercy upon him, said: “It is upon the follower to delay his ta’meen behind the ta’meen of the Imaam by the extent of a letter or two letters so that the ta’meen of the follower follows the ta’meen of the imaam and coincides with it in some of the letters. So when the Imaam says: ‘aameen,’ the follower begins the saying of: ‘aameen;’ therefore he and the imaam coincide in some of the letters of the word. The imaam is to precede him by a letter or two letters from the word. In doing so, agreement between the Imaam and follower in the saying of aameen is attained in some of the letters from the word; and by that the ta’meen of the follower occurring immediately after the Ta’meen of the Imaam, is attained.”1 

Footnotes:
1. Taken from Explanation of the Prophet's Prayer Described
Translated by: Raha ibn Donald Batts
